Blended Learning Paediatric First Aid

Is this for you?

This course is for people working with young children and those working towards an early years educator qualification. You will benefit from having access to our E-Learning platform allowing you to study the theory elements in your own time, at your own pace, on a device of your choice (PC/Mac/iPad/Phone). This will need to be completed BEFORE attending the 1-day practical day where you will be able to get hands-on with the training equipment and have access to our dedicated paramedic first aid trainers. 


This includes:

  • people working in day nurseries
  • people working in private nursery schools
  • people working in pre-schools
  • people working in before and after school clubs for children in the early years age group
  • childminders
  • carers of children at home.

How long is this course?

This course combines E-Learning study & assessments and a 1-day face-to-face course with times of 09:00-16:30.


E-Learning content approximately 6 hours. 

What is covered during this course?

This course will cover the following:

  • Allergic reaction
  • Asthma
  • Bites and stings
  • Bone, joint and muscle injuries
  • Burns and scalds
  • Child and baby resuscitation (CPR)
  • Childhood conditions
  • Choking baby
  • Choking child
  • Communication and casualty care
  • Eye injuries
  • Foreign objects
  • Head injuries
  • Heat and cold extremes
  • Low blood sugar
  • Managing an emergency
  • Meningitis
  • Minor and severe bleeding
  • Poisons and what to do if someone has been poisoned
  • Role of the first aider (including knowledge of health and safety regulations)
  • Seizures
  • Shock
  • Spinal injuries
  • Unresponsive baby
  • Unresponsive child

How will I be assessed?

You will complete a multitude of questionnaires and assessments during your E-Learning which will need to be completed before your practical training day. 


During your practical training day, you will be continuously assessed by the trainer/assessor running the course with a written and practical exam. 

Do I get a certificate?

Yes! 

On successful completion of this course, you will receive your own ALS Med Ltd. B/L Paediatric First Aid certificate which is valid for 3 years from the date of issue. 

You will also receive a First Aider pin badge and CPR Faceshield keyring.
